On Sun, Jun 7, 2009 at 12:29 AM, Tom Lane<tgl@xxxxxxxxxxxxx> wrote: > David Fetter <david@xxxxxxxxxx> writes: >> Would it be super-complicated to do this with CTEs for 8.5? They seem to >> have sane properties like getting executed exactly once. > > Hmm, interesting thought. The knock against doing RETURNING as an > ordinary subquery is exactly that you can't disentangle it very well > from the upper query (and thus, it's hard to figure out when to fire > triggers, to take just one problem). But we've defined CTEs much more > restrictively, so maybe the problems can be solved in that context. > being able to do this would probably give 'best of class' approach to dealing with update/insert rules to views that want to work w/returning clause (although, still a complete mess), plus numerous other useful things. merlin -- Sent via pgsql-general mailing list (pgsql-general@xxxxxxxxxxxxxx)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-general